Great Moments in "Green" Advertising: GE's "Sexy Coal Miners" Commercial

by Jeremy Elton Jacquot, Los Angeles on 10. 8.07
Business & Politics

Remember this little ditty? Though a bit dated now - the spot was originally aired in mid-2005 - this effort by GE to promote its "eco-imagination" campaign remains a classic in what not to do in green marketing. GE was eventually pressured into dropping the ad campaign after it received numerous complaints from coal mining families. Companies (including GE) have grown more savvy over the past few years in "branding" themselves as responsible stewards of the environment - though greenwashing (unfortunately) is still all too common.
